Crye-Leike, REALTORS agents and employees are being encouraged to join in a Red Fridays campaign - wearing red and a specially made button - to help fundraise for wounded service members and military families, beginning Friday.

 

"The launch of Red Fridays is fitting on so many levels for us and we're very excited about what this campaign can do to help boost morale and benefit our troops," said Harold Crye, cofounder and chief executive officer of Crye-Leike, Realtors. "While the current economy has many of us facing challenges - we must not lose sight of the sacrifices our men and women in uniform are making which puts our own difficulties in perspective."
